Abstract
BACKGROUND: Smoking during pregnancy is associated with adverse maternal and fetal outcomes. Tobacco tax avoidance and tax evasion undermine the effectiveness of tobacco tax policies, resulting in cheaper prices for smokers and increased tobacco usage. AIMS: The purpose of this study was to explore the purchasing habits of pregnant smokers with regard to tobacco expenditure and use of illicit tobacco.Entities:
